About Land Use & Zoning Law in Karachi, Pakistan

Land use and zoning laws in Karachi, Pakistan regulate the utilization of land and the allocation of different zones for various purposes within the city. These laws determine how land can be used and developed, aiming to maintain order, promote public health and safety, and maximize the city's potential. Understanding these laws is essential for property owners, developers, and individuals involved in land transactions in Karachi.

Local Laws Overview

In Karachi, several key aspects are particularly relevant to land use and zoning. These include:

1. Zoning Regulations:

The city of Karachi is divided into various zones based on land use, such as residential, commercial, industrial, and recreational. Each zone has its own set of regulations regarding permissible land uses, building heights, setbacks, and other parameters. Adhering to these regulations is crucial when planning any land-related activities.

2. Planning Permissions:

To undertake any new construction or modifications to existing structures, individuals must obtain the necessary planning permissions from the local authorities. These permissions ensure compliance with zoning regulations and other requirements relevant to the proposed development.

3. Zoning Changes and Variances:

In some cases, property owners may seek changes to the existing zoning laws or request variances to deviate from the prescribed regulations. These changes and variances are subject to a legal process and require approval from the appropriate authorities. A lawyer can assist in navigating this process effectively.

4. Zoning Disputes and Appeals:

Zoning disputes may arise between property owners, developers, and local authorities. If you find yourself involved in a dispute or need to appeal a zoning decision, seeking legal advice is crucial to protect your rights and interests.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I use my residential property for commercial purposes?

In Karachi, the use of a property for commercial purposes typically requires proper zoning permissions. However, certain residential areas may have specific provisions allowing limited commercial activities, subject to certain conditions. It is advisable to consult with a lawyer to determine the specific regulations applicable to your property.

2. How can I check the zoning of a particular area in Karachi?

To ascertain the zoning classification of a specific area or property in Karachi, you can review the relevant zoning maps available from the local government authorities. These maps provide information on the different zones and their respective land-use designations. Alternatively, a lawyer experienced in land use and zoning matters can assist you in understanding the zoning regulations for a particular area.

3. What happens if my property violates zoning regulations?

If your property is found to be in violation of zoning regulations, you may be subject to penalties, fines, or an order to remedy the violation by the local authorities. It is important to address zoning violations promptly to avoid further legal consequences. Consulting a lawyer can help you navigate the appropriate steps to rectify the situation and mitigate potential penalties.

4. Can I appeal a decision made by the zoning authorities?

Yes, you can appeal a decision made by the zoning authorities if you believe it is unjust or incorrect. The appeal process involves submitting an application to the relevant appellate authority, typically within a specified timeframe. It is advisable to consult a lawyer experienced in land use and zoning matters to handle the appeal process effectively and improve your chances of success.

5. How long does it typically take to obtain planning permissions for a new development?

The timeline for obtaining planning permissions for a new development in Karachi can vary depending on the complexity of the project and the efficiency of the local authorities. Generally, the process involves submitting an application, reviewal by the planning department, and obtaining necessary approvals. It is recommended to consult a lawyer and factor in sufficient time for this process when planning any new development.
